How long does it take to build Android ROM?
Also, a full clean build will take several hours to complete. Even after making a minor change you might need to wait 10 to 20 minutes for a build. It all depends on your hardware, however don’t expect to have your new version of Android up and running in just a few moments.

How do I port a ROM?
Porting steps:
- Adding the make files of device to the build system.
- Including the kernel sources for the device.
- Building the custom ROM image and resolving the build issues.
- Boot to recovery image and flashing the custom ROM.
- Debugging the boot up issues, if any.
What is Android lunch command?
lunch. lunch product_name – build_variant selects product_name as the product to build, and build_variant as the variant to build, and stores those selections in the environment to be read by subsequent invocations of m and other similar commands.
What does it mean to make custom ROM for Android?
The Android developer community is quite big, with their biggest feat being the ability to develop custom ROMs or custom Android builds. A custom ROM is an aftermarket firmware production based on the Android source code provided by Google.

How long does it take to build an Android ROM?
Building Android isn’t quick. To synchronize the source repository with my local machine took almost 24 hours! Also, a full clean build will take several hours to complete. Even after making a minor change you might need to wait 10 to 20 minutes for a build.
